For those looking for a good looking, safe and reliable sedan that won’t break the bank, the Volkswagen Jetta is a great option. With a few trim options and three engines – a 150 hp turbocharged 1.4-liter, a 170 hp turbocharged 1.8-liter and a 201 hp turbocharged 2.0-liter – there will be a setup for most needs and budgets. These models can be had with either a 6-speed manual or 6-speed automatic transmission too. The combination is a family sedan with good handling and safety with an interior that doesn’t leave anything wanting. Base pricing for the Volkswagen Jetta starts off at just $17,895 for the 1.4 S and the range-topping GLI lists at $27,895.
